On the players who look set to join our club

As you may well know, we are reported to be close to the acquisition of two new players: Gary Madine and Craig Morgan.


These names haven`t stirred up much excitement at all; Gary Madine has thus far failed to make his mark in the Championship, and has spent time in prison which probably readied him for the gruelling life of a Blackpool player he had to live for the second half of last season. He scored 18 in a League 1 season and is at a decent age but a record of 3 in 15 most recently in the Championship is almost as bad as “Jermaine Beckford” (the reason for my use of italics is that I`ve come up with a new conspiracy as to why “Beckford” never managed to click at Bolton. As for centre Craig Morgan, I thought we were linked with that old Sheffield United centre back who`s now part of their coaching staff, but it turns out that the Morgan in question played a large part in Rotheram`s survival this season. He`s obviously got a decent reputation, having represented Wales over 20 times, however much of his career has been played in the lower leagues of English football. I also don`t tend to get too excited about signing players against whom Joe Mason scored hat tricks, and to add insult to injury, Liam Trotter scored against them too (as well as Sheffield Wednesday, from whom we are signing Madine).

It is my understanding that the Madine deal is pretty much done, and will be announced shortly. Meanwhile, I believe that Morgan looks likely to sign too with Matt Mills off to link up with former manager Dougie Freedman who apparently doesn`t like re-signing players he`s worked with before. *cough* Beckford, Moxey, Garvan, Butterfield, Taylor? the list goes on.

Knowing our financial situation, we aren`t really in a position to compete for players who have done well at this level before. Dougie Freedman always complained about finance, but the reality is that he brought the likes of Baptiste and Tierney in amidst interest from other clubs, which would have increased our offer. Not to mention the millions he spent on Beckford, Spearing and Hall. This is our first season in the Championship where we`re not able to do so.



Madine, while he may have attracted the interest of fellow cash-strapped Birmingham City, has not proven himself to be a Championship player. Morgan, as previously mentioned just played his first season without relegation in the Championship. These players do not compare with the bosmans signed by Freedman and Coyle. Yes, we have been linked with Gary Hooper- a player on high wages who would be able to buoy us up 5 to 10 places in the league. However, it is worth noting that the board would only be able to sanction such payments in extraordinary circumstances- namely the oppourtunity to sign a player of this quality. It’s also worth noting that he’d sign on loan and we would probably only have to pay around 50% of his wages.


You have to question whether these players will end up being hidden gems, diamonds in the rough- whatever you want to call them. Their signings will either prove to be strokes of genius from Neil Lennon, or a depressing reminder of how far we`ve fallen and a ramp to further decline.
